A Dominant Presence on the Field

Aldon Smith's talent was undeniable. As a first-round pick in 2011, he took the NFL by storm, becoming a dominant force on the defensive line. His 33.5 sacks in his first 32 games are a testament to his skill and prowess. Personally, I remember watching him play and thinking he was destined for greatness. His ability to rush the passer was something special, and it's no wonder he was a first-team All-Pro and Pro Bowler in 2012. A Troubled Off-Field Journey

Smith's career, unfortunately, took a turn for the worse due to personal struggles. His issues with substance abuse and legal troubles are well-documented. The suspension in 2014 and subsequent DUI arrest in 2015 marked a downward spiral. It's a sad reality that many athletes struggle with these challenges, often hidden from public view. A Complex Legacy

Smith's time with the Raiders and Cowboys showcased his resilience and determination to return to the game he loved. Despite his off-field troubles, he managed to make a comeback, starting all 16 games for the Cowboys in 2020. This speaks to the complexity of his story.
